Merchant had a 1st and 2nd commercial mortgage and needed $500,000 cash out....
Hard Money NoDoc (no income documentation) Cash Out Refi:
Loan approval 65% LTV on $6M valuation
1st mortgage $1,800,000
2nd mortgage $450,000
Cash out $500,000
New loan amount: $2,750,000
2% lender fee $55,000
3% broker fee $82,500
Total loan amount: $2,887,500
1% to buy down prepayment penalty to one year:
add $28,875.00 to loan amount
New loan amount with prepayment penalty: $2,916,375
12.99% annual interest rate, interest only payment:
$31,569.76 a month
However, lender said once your file is in underwriting, we can request a 1 year prepayment penalty with 6 months payments built into the loan and eliminate the 1% fee.
That would be 6 X $31,257.19 = $187,543.14 added and put in escrow.
Yes that would be deducted from the loan amount.
However, remember, if we do that you will have NO PAYMENTS ON THE LOAN FOR 6 MONTHS.
We can increase the loan amount to cover that.
So you will still have a new cash out amount of $500,000
Loan amount with fees: $2,887,500
6 mo. payments to eliminate 1% prepayment 187,543
Loan amount: $3,075,043
New loan interest only payment: $33,287 a month

Here are general hard money options:
Bridge loan - 24 months Interest Only - runs around 11%. Can have no prepayment penalty up to 6 months to a year depending on the lender.
10 year interest only, amortized 20 after. This program has a bit of a lower rate and is good for rental properties as it offers the lowest payment. However, it does have a 5.4.3.2.1 prepayment penalty. Thats 5% first year, 4% second year, etc. You can buy down the prepay to 3 years for 1% cost. To 1 year at a 5% cost. AGain there are variations.
30 year fixed.....this is for long term fixed and the rate is the lowest of the two above. It also has the 5,4,3,2,1 prepayment penalty.Last edited by Olderguy; 04-13-2023 at 11:30 AM.
